The nurse reads that metoclopramide is prescribed for a client. based on this prescription, the nurse expects to note that which
Kobotan [32]

The nurse reads that metoclopramide is prescribed for a client. Based on this prescription, the nurse expects to note that Gastroparesis is documented.

More about Gastroparesis:

Food remains in your stomach for an excessively long time if you have gastroparesis. Your physician could use the term delayed stomach emptying in such a scenario.

The upper gastrointestinal tract's motility is stimulated by metoclopramide. It is used to treat gastroesophageal reflux illness, gastroparesis, and to accelerate stomach emptying. Additionally, doctors may prescribe it to treat nausea and vomiting. It is not used to treat the conditions listed in the erroneous selections because it is neither a respiratory drug nor a renal/urinary medication.
